Common Garage Door Problems

Here are the most frequent problems people face that require garage door repair in Mississauga:

1. Broken Springs

Springs help lift the door. If they break, the door may become too heavy to open, even with the opener.

2. Damaged Cables

Cables keep the door balanced. If one snaps, the door may tilt or fail to close completely.

3. Faulty Garage Door Opener

The opener is like the brain of your garage door. If it’s not responding, it could be due to dead batteries, wiring issues, or worn-out gears.

4. Off-Track Doors

Sometimes the door comes off its track due to impact or misalignment. This can stop the door from opening or closing properly.

5. Noisy Operation

Squeaking, grinding, or banging sounds usually mean something is loose or needs lubrication.

6. Remote Not Working

If your remote control isn’t opening the door, it might be the battery, interference, or a signal issue with the opener.

Signs You Need Garage Door Repair

Not sure if your garage door needs repair? Look out for these warning signs:

  • Door opens slowly or unevenly

  • Loud or unusual noises

  • The door gets stuck midway

  • Remote or wall switch stops working

  • Visible cracks or dents on the panels

  • Sagging sections or worn-out parts

  • The door doesn’t seal properly at the bottom

If you notice any of these, it’s best to call a garage door technician before the issue gets worse.

DIY vs. Professional Garage Door Repair

Can You Fix It Yourself?

Some small tasks like tightening bolts, lubricating tracks, or replacing remote batteries can be done at home. But bigger repairs like spring replacement or fixing electrical parts should be left to the experts.

Why Hiring a Professional Is Safer

  • Safety first: Garage doors are heavy. One wrong move can lead to injury.

  • Right tools and parts: Professionals come prepared with the right tools and replacement parts.

  • Faster service: An experienced technician can fix the issue in less time.

  • Long-lasting results: Proper repair ensures you won’t face the same issue again soon.

In short, if it’s more than a simple adjustment, it’s best to get professional garage door repair in Mississauga.

Cost of Garage Door Repairs in Mississauga

The cost of garage door repair in Mississauga can vary depending on the problem. Here’s a rough idea:

Repair Type Estimated Cost (CAD)
Spring Replacement $150 – $300
Cable Repair $100 – $200
Track Adjustment $100 – $250
Opener Repair/Replacement $130 – $450
Sensor Alignment $70 – $150
Panel Replacement $200 – $600
Complete Door Replacement $800 – $2,500+

Prices also depend on the door type (manual or automatic), door size, and parts needed. Always get an estimate and check what’s included.

Preventive Maintenance Tips for Mississauga Homeowners

Avoid frequent repairs by taking care of your garage door. Here are some simple maintenance tips:

1. Lubricate Moving Parts

Use a silicone-based lubricant on hinges, rollers, and springs every 3-4 months.

2. Inspect for Damage

Check for dents, rust, or cracks monthly. Fixing small issues early saves money.

3. Tighten Hardware

Vibrations can loosen screws. Use a screwdriver to tighten bolts and brackets.

4. Clean the Tracks

Dirt can clog the track and cause uneven movement. Wipe it clean with a damp cloth.

5. Test the Auto-Reverse Feature

Put a piece of wood under the door and close it. If it doesn’t reverse, the safety sensor may need adjustment.

6. Replace Weather Seal

If the seal at the bottom is cracked or missing, replace it to keep cold air, water, and pests out.

Scheduling an annual check-up with a local service can also keep your garage door in good shape.
